What is ISO 9001 2015?

First and foremost, ISO 9001:2015 is the latest edition of the ISO 9001 standard. It establishes the criteria for a quality management system (QMS). This standard is based on several quality management principles, including a customer focus, leadership involvement, a process-based approach, and continuous improvement.

One of the main differences between 2015 and previous versions is its high-level structure, which makes it easier to integrate with other management systems. Additionally, this version places a greater emphasis on risk-based thinking and adapting to changes in the organizational environment.

Lastly, ISO 9001 certification is a recognition that ensures the organization meets the standard’s requirements, demonstrating its ability to consistently provide products and services that meet customer needs and regulatory requirements.

ISO 9001 Certification Process

To obtain ISO 9001:2015 certification, a careful planning and commitment to quality is required. Here are the basic steps to achieve certification:

  1. Current situation analysis: Evaluate the existing quality management system in your organization to identify areas for improvement.
  2. Training and awareness: Train your team on ISO 9001 requirements and ensure everyone understands its importance.
  3. Requirement implementation: Adapt your processes and documentation to comply with ISO requirements.
  4. Internal audit: Conduct internal audits to assess compliance with the new processes and correct any deviations.
  5. Certification audit: An accredited certifying entity will conduct an audit to verify that your organization meets all the standard’s requirements.

Once the audit is successfully completed, your organization will obtain ISO 9001 certification, which must be maintained through periodic audits and continuous improvement.

Benefits of ISO Certification

There is no doubt that ISO 9001 certification can have a significant impact on the quality of your organization’s products and services. Here are some of the main benefits:

  • Improvement in operational efficiency: Implementing the ISO 9001 standard helps identify and eliminate inefficiencies in processes, which can result in cost and time reduction.
  • Increased customer satisfaction: By focusing processes on quality, ISO ensures that products and services meet customer expectations, improving their satisfaction and loyalty.
  • Competitive advantage: ISO 9001 certification can set your organization apart in a competitive market, opening new business opportunities and increasing customer trust.
